Our take

Brown Hawk opens with a sharp prick of pink pepper and the cold snap of ginger, softened immediately by mandarin and a creamy coconut that feels rich rather than beachy. The spice does not bite for long. It settles quickly into something round, where lavender and cypress push through the brightness to give the opening a green, resinous edge that keeps the citrus from leaning too juvenile.

Cocoa and caramel arrive next, heavy and slightly syrupy, wrapped around that lavender so the floral side reads dark and almost medicinal. Sandalwood and cedar anchor the heart before the vanilla and ambrox super take over, leaving a warm, slightly synthetic trail that feels polished and deliberate. Musk smooths the edges so the transition from spice to sugar never feels abrupt.

This is a fragrance for someone who enjoys a sweet, resinous profile but wants the freshness of ginger and cypress to keep it from becoming a flat gourmand. It suits cooler evenings when the air is still and the lights are low, paired with dark denim and a leather jacket. If you prefer airy citrus or clean linen scents that stay pale and transparent, this will feel far too dense and indulgent for your taste.
